About The Crossvines
You'd be hard-pressed to find better bang for your buck in Montgomery County than this rolling public track tucked into Poolesville's countryside. The layout takes full advantage of the natural elevation changes and mature tree lines that define this corner of Maryland, creating a course that feels more private than its modest green fees would suggest. What really sets it apart is how the routing flows with the land rather than fighting it. You'll find yourself hitting over ravines and around doglegs that feel completely natural rather than manufactured. The course maintains solid conditioning year-round without the premium pricing you'd expect closer to D.C., and the walking-friendly design means you can actually enjoy the round at your own pace without marshals breathing down your neck.
